TLS Handshake Timeout means the TLS/SSL negotiation didn’t complete, often due to slow or misconfigured encryption. Auto Page Rank monitors handshake times and flags SSL speed issues to maintain secure, fast, crawlable access.
A delayed page load is more than just an annoyance; 53% of users bounce if a page takes longer than three seconds to appear. If your blog suffers from the dreaded TLS Handshake Timeout, it’s likely costing you traffic, visibility, and potential customers.
Slow indexing adds another layer of frustration, leaving your well-crafted posts stuck in the shadows. Auto Page Rank provides a solution by significantly reducing indexing delays, speeding up visibility by 43% on average for most users.
Some competitors offer a basic indexing feature for visibility, but they often lack real-time refinement and actionable insights. Auto Page Rank’s precise approach ensures your blog gets the audience it deserves faster, without wasting your time or resources. Stay with us as we break down how to tackle these common issues and reclaim your blog’s potential.
Overview Of TLS Handshake
The TLS handshake is a crucial step when connecting to secure websites. It sets the stage for secure communication by establishing encryption parameters.
Here’s how it works:
- Client Hello: Your browser sends a request, saying, “Hey, I’m here! Let’s chat securely.”
- Server Hello: The server replies with its security settings and a certificate, proving it’s legit.
- Key Exchange: Both parties share encryption keys. This step keeps your info private.
- Finished: Once confirmed, they start communicating securely.
A timeout during any of these steps can lead to frustration. If your handshake takes too long, you might find yourself staring at that spinning wheel, and we all know how that goes—nearly 70% of users ditch a website if it takes more than three seconds to load.
Common causes of a TLS handshake timeout include a slow server response, internet connectivity issues, or heavy traffic on the site. Each of these can delay interactions, causing users to abandon their sessions.
For instance, let’s say you’re shopping online. You add items to your cart and hit checkout. If the TLS handshake drags, that delay can turn a simple purchase into a headache.
Using tools like Auto Page Rank can help you keep your website running smoothly. It monitors performance and ensures your pages load quickly, minimizing those frustrating timeout incidents.
- Cloudflare on TLS Handshake
- How TLS Works – DigiCert
- SSL/TLS Handshake – A Complete Guide – SSL2BUY
Causes Of TLS Handshake Timeout
A TLS handshake timeout occurs due to various factors that disrupt the handshake process. Understanding these causes helps pinpoint issues and improve user experiences.
What causes a TLS Handshake Timeout, and how can it be fixed?
A TLS Handshake Timeout happens when the process of establishing a secure connection between a server and client takes too long and fails. This could be caused by issues like network latency, overloaded servers, or misconfigured firewall rules that block the necessary communication.
If your server has outdated configurations or incompatible TLS versions, it can also lead to a timeout, similar to when a “MySQL server has gone away” error occurs. Security settings, such as improper cipher suites for tls encryption, may prevent the ssl handshake from completing.
To fix these problems, ensure your TLS settings are up-to-date, test server performance, and optimize load balancing to prevent delays like the “504 gateway timeout from load balancer” error.
Address any network bottlenecks and review your system for issues that could interrupt the handshake login experience. Proactive monitoring and efficient configurations are essential for avoiding interruptions that affect your clients.
Network Issues
Network issues often play a significant role in handshake timeouts. Slow or unstable internet connections lead to delays. For example, a user on a congested Wi-Fi network might experience lag when attempting to establish a secure connection.
Latency matters. High latency, caused by long distances between the client and server, can increase the chance of a timeout. Networks overloaded with traffic or improperly configured routers also contribute.
Signal interference often disrupts wireless connections. Physical barriers like walls or electronic devices can weaken signal strength. In these cases, switching to a wired connection may improve speed and stability.
Congested networks can create problems, especially during peak usage hours. If too many users are trying to connect simultaneously, delays are likely. It’s crucial to monitor traffic and consider upgrades when necessary.
Configuration Errors
Configuration errors can cause TLS handshake timeouts, too. An incorrect server certificate or a mismatch in security settings disrupts the handshake process. For instance, if the server’s certificate is not trusted or expired, clients may fail to connect.
Cipher suites play a critical role in establishing a secure connection. If the client and server can’t agree on a common suite to use, the handshake stalls out. Ensure both sides support the same options.
Firewall settings sometimes block secure connections, thinking they are a threat. These settings require adjustments to allow proper traffic flow. Checking firewall logs can reveal if connections are being interrupted.
Misconfigurations in server settings can also lead to problems. If the server isn’t properly set up to support TLS protocols, users may experience timeouts. Regularly reviewing configuration settings helps catch these issues early.
To mitigate these issues, consider solutions like Auto Page Rank, which can help maintain optimal website performance. By monitoring site speed and load times, it aids in diagnosing connection problems before they affect users.
What are the best tools to prevent TLS Handshake Timeout errors?
Preventing a TLS handshake timeout starts with using reliable tools, and Google Chrome’s built-in developer tools are excellent for identifying basic network issues. Advanced platforms such as Wireshark help analyze traffic and pinpoint issues during the SSL handshake process.
Comparing tools like Moz vs seo framework, you’ll find that some specialize in analyzing server settings, which is crucial for preventing handshake failures. Auto Page Rank is a standout option because it not only identifies potential TLS encryption problems but also offers solutions tailored to your server’s needs.
For load balancing errors like “504 gateway timeout from load balancer,” tools like HAProxy or NGINX ensure traffic is distributed properly across your servers. Cloud-based monitoring platforms are also vital for checking if your TLS login or cipher suites are configured correctly to support secure connections.
By combining these tools with a proactive strategy, you guarantee smooth and error-free experiences for your clients.
Impact Of TLS Handshake Timeout
TLS handshake timeouts significantly disrupt user experiences and application performance. When a connection stalls, users get frustrated, often abandoning the site altogether. In fact, almost 70% of users bounce off a page if it takes longer than three seconds to load. That’s a critical loss for businesses.
User Experience
Think about it: you’ve got your heart set on a particular online store. You click the link, and then… nothing. The dreaded loading icon spins indefinitely. You check your connection; everything seems fine. But the store’s TLS handshake timeout is clashing with your patience. The longer the wait, the more likely you are to ditch that cart and head elsewhere.
Frustration doesn’t stop at abandoned carts. It also affects brand perception. Users expect immediacy. A slow site can make even the most established brands seem untrustworthy or out of touch. If a site takes too long, some users might think, “Is this even safe?” Trust takes years to build but can vanish in seconds.
Application Performance
A TLS handshake timeout doesn’t just affect users; it hits application performance too. Applications rely on swift connections. A timeout indicates potential problems in backend processes, causing delays in data transactions. When these transactions slow down, it creates a bottleneck, which can lead to poor application responsiveness.
Imagine an e-commerce site during rush hour. If the backend struggles, orders can’t be processed on time. This translates to lost revenue, increased operational costs, and a surge in customer complaints.
Auto Page Rank steps in to help improve aspects like application reliability. Our software monitors performance metrics, giving you insights that highlight potential issues before they escalate. By ensuring your website runs at peak performance, you can reduce those frustrating handshake timeout problems.
- What is TLS, and How Does it work? – Cloudflare
- Understanding TLS Handshake – SSL.com
- Causes of TLS Handshake Timeout – Stack Overflow
Solutions To Mitigate TLS Handshake Timeout
TLS handshake timeouts can disrupt your online experience. There are effective strategies to tackle these issues head-on.
Optimizing Server Configuration
Start by refining your server settings.
- Check server certificates: Ensure they’re up-to-date and properly configured. Expired or improperly set certificates often lead to timeouts.
- Adjust timeout settings: You can increase the timeout limits in your server’s configuration. For instance, extending the timeout from 5 seconds to 10 seconds can help in busy periods.
- Upgrade server hardware: Slow CPUs or insufficient memory can stall the handshake process. A hardware upgrade can yield quicker responses.
- Implement HTTP/2 or HTTP/3: These newer protocols improve speed and reduce latency, making the handshake smoother.
- Review your SSL/TLS settings: Outdated protocols like SSLv2 and SSLv3 should be disabled in favor of TLS 1.2 or TLS 1.3. This also enhances security.
These adjustments boost both security and performance, minimizing those pesky timeouts. Tools like Auto Page Rank can help you monitor your server’s health. By keeping an eye on performance metrics, you’ll nip timeout issues in the bud.
Network Enhancements
Next, dive into network improvements.
- Check your internet connection: Slow connections or frequent drops can derail the handshake. Ensure you have a stable and speedy connection.
- Reduce latency: Aim for a low-latency network. You might consider a content delivery network (CDN) to cache content closer to users, speeding up the connection.
- Limit site traffic during peak times: Spread your content load. High visitor volume can strain your resources, causing delays.
- Utilize firewalls effectively: Ensure your firewall isn’t blocking legitimate connections. Misconfigured firewalls can lead to frustrating timeouts.
Tackling network issues makes a significant impact on connection speed. You can integrate Auto Page Rank to analyze site performance. This software not only identifies problem areas but also helps optimize your site for better user experiences, ensuring faster connections.
- SSL Labs – SSL/TLS Best Practices
- Mozilla – HTTP/2
- Cloudflare – Latency
How does Auto Page Rank resolve TLS Handshake Timeout issues faster?
Auto Page Rank works by addressing the core reasons behind SSL handshake failed errors, such as incorrect server configurations or resource constraints. It actively identifies delays in the TLS handshake process and provides actionable recommendations to correct them before they disrupt service.
By analyzing factors like TLS encryption and traffic flow, the tool ensures that secure connections happen faster and more reliably. Unlike manual troubleshooting, Auto Page Rank automates the process so you can focus on other priorities without worrying about issues like “what is TLS” or “504 gateway timeout from load balancer.”
It also prevents further delays by detecting inefficiencies in server workloads and distributing traffic evenly. Compared to less robust solutions, Auto Page Rank offers insights that save you time, protect your TLS login, and enhance client trust. With this tool, you can quickly resolve issues without losing valuable traffic or risking business performance.
Key Takeaways
- Understanding TLS Handshake: The TLS handshake is essential for establishing secure connections by exchanging encryption keys and verifying server authenticity to protect user data.
- Impact of Timeout: A TLS handshake timeout can lead to significant delays, resulting in nearly 70% of users abandoning websites that take longer than three seconds to load.
- Common Causes: Timeout issues often stem from network problems (e.g., high latency, congested connections), configuration errors (e.g., invalid certificates, firewall misconfigurations), or server performance limitations.
- User Experience Matters: Slow handshake processes not only frustrate users but can also damage brand perception and credibility, leading to lost revenue and high abandonment rates.
- Mitigation Strategies: Optimizing server configurations, enhancing network performance, and utilizing modern protocols (like HTTP/2 or HTTP/3) can significantly reduce handshake timeout occurrences.
- Tools for Improvement: Using performance monitoring tools, such as Auto Page Rank, can help diagnose and resolve issues related to handshake timeouts, ensuring a smoother online experience for users.
Conclusion
Addressing TLS handshake timeouts is essential for maintaining a seamless online experience. By understanding the causes and implementing effective strategies, you can significantly reduce the likelihood of frustrating delays. Optimizing server configurations and enhancing network performance are key steps in ensuring quick and secure connections.
Utilizing tools like Auto Page Rank can help you monitor performance metrics and identify potential issues before they impact your users. Prioritizing these improvements not only boosts site reliability but also fosters trust and satisfaction among your visitors. Taking action now can lead to better engagement and ultimately drive your business’s success.
Frequently Asked Questions
What is a TLS handshake timeout?
A TLS handshake timeout occurs when a secure connection between a client and server takes too long to establish, leading to failed communication. This delay can arise from various issues, such as slow server responses or network problems. If the handshake process exceeds the designated timeout period, users may experience frustration and are likely to abandon the site.
Why do TLS handshake timeouts happen?
TLS handshake timeouts can happen due to several factors, including slow or unstable internet connections, high latency, server misconfigurations, or firewall settings blocking secure connections. Additionally, high traffic on the website can overwhelm the server, causing delays in establishing the handshake.
How do TLS handshake timeouts affect users?
Timeouts during the TLS handshake can significantly disrupt user experiences. Nearly 70% of users may abandon a website if it takes longer than three seconds to load, leading to lost sales and decreased trust in the brand. This can harm application performance and the overall perception of the business.
What are some troubleshooting tips for TLS handshake timeouts?
To fix TLS handshake timeouts, check server certificates for validity, optimize server configurations, and adjust timeout settings. Ensure a stable internet connection, consider using a content delivery network (CDN) for latency reduction, and carefully configure firewall settings to allow secure communications. Upgrading server hardware and implementing new protocols, like HTTP/2, can also help.
How can Auto Page Rank help with TLS handshake issues?
Auto Page Rank can assist businesses in monitoring website performance metrics, identifying potential issues, and optimizing site speed. By analyzing data, it helps pinpoint areas causing TLS handshake timeouts, allowing for timely adjustments to improve both security and user experience while minimizing frustrating delays.